Liverpool Cruise Past Wolves, To Reach FA Cup Quarter-Finals

Jarida Report

Liverpool advanced into the FA Cup quarter-finals with a 3-1 win against Wolves on Friday following their painful Premier League loss at Molineux just 72 hours earlier. Arne Slot’s side struck twice in quick succession in the second half through a rare Andrew Robertson long-range strike and an emphatic Mohamed Salah finish.

Curtis Jones wrapped up a much-needed fifth round victory for Liverpool after their embarrassing 2-1 defeat against the Premier League’s bottom club three days earlier. Hwang Hee-chan’s late reply was the consolation for Wolves. Branded “slow and predictable” by furious captain Virgil van Dijk following that calamity, Liverpool set the record straight on their return to the West Midlands.
